Image Quality and Performance

The Aura 2 delivers impressive image quality, thanks to its 4K resolution and advanced laser projection technology. Brightness levels reach up to 2500 lumens, allowing for vibrant visuals even in well-lit rooms. The projector supports HDR10+ for enhanced contrast and color accuracy, making movies, games, and presentations look stunning.

Its auto-focus and keystone correction features ensure a sharp, properly aligned picture with minimal setup effort. The projector also offers a throw ratio suitable for various room sizes, providing flexibility for different environments.

Audio and Connectivity

The Aura 2 is equipped with a built-in speaker system that delivers clear, balanced sound. While it performs well for casual viewing, audiophiles might prefer connecting external speakers for a more immersive experience. Connectivity options include HDMI 2.1, USB-C, Bluetooth 5.0, and Wi-Fi 6, ensuring compatibility with a wide range of devices and streaming services.

Smart Features and User Interface

The projector runs on a customized Android TV interface, providing access to popular streaming apps like Netflix, Hulu, and Disney+. The user interface is intuitive, with voice control support via Google Assistant and compatibility with smart home devices. The Aura 2 also supports screen mirroring from smartphones and tablets, enhancing its versatility.
